糖果派对官方网站_可以赌钱的糖果游戏_手机版
bb电子糖果派对:操作Excel问题

bb电子糖果派对:操作Excel问题

作者:网络编程    来源:未知    发布时间:2019-12-24 20:18    浏览量:

下边将源数据连接粘贴到很多行的代码为何内部存款和储蓄器会平素扩大?有主意释放内部存款和储蓄器吗?for(longi=0;i10000;i++卡塔尔(英语:State of Qatar){//拿到指标RangeTargetRange2.AttachDispatch(sheet.get_Range(C奥莱Variant(RowIndexNum卡塔尔(英语:State of Qatar),COleVariant(RowIndexNum卡塔尔(英语:State of Qatar)卡塔尔(قطر‎,TRUE卡塔尔;//获得整行TargetRange2=TargetRange2.get_EntireRow();//赋值TargetRange2.put_Value2(testrange.get_Value2());//释放TargetRange2.ReleaseDispatch();//下一行RowIndexNum++;}

    books.AttachDispatch(app.GetWorkbooks());  // 得到Workbooks    

业已用相应的次序,将钦定的Excel表格读入。然则未来想利用这一个数额,小编的主张是编写制定了二个函数,可是调节和测量检验进程中连连甘休职业,本身MFC刚刚接触,求大佬帮忙,下边附上源码。打开Excel的代码intDuQu(inti,intj卡塔尔{//获取文件路线BOOLisOpen=TRUE;//是还是不是张开(不然为保留卡塔尔CStringdefaultDir=L"E:\舆论";//私下认可展开的文件路线CStringfileName=L"\实信号机数据表.xlsx";//私下认可展开的公文名//CStringfilter=L"文件(*.doc;*.ppt;*.xlsx)|*.doc;*.ppt;*bb电子糖果派对,.xlsx||";//文件过虑的类型//CFileDialogopenFileDlg(isOpen,defaultDir,fileName,OFN_HIDEREADONLY|OFN_READONLY,filter,NULL);//openFileDlg.GetOFN().lpstrInitialDir=L"E:\论文\bb电子糖果派对:操作Excel问题。确定性信号机数据表.xlsx";//INT_PTRresult=openFileDlg.DoModal();CStringfilePath=defaultDir+"\功率信号机数据表.xlsx";C奥莱VariantcovOptional((long卡塔尔(قطر‎DISP_E_PARAMNOTFOUND,VT_ERROR);books=app.get_Workbooks(卡塔尔(英语:State of Qatar);//展开Excel,当中pathname为Excel表的路径名lpDisp=books.Open(filePath,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ional,covOptional卡塔尔国;book.AttachDispatch(lpDisp卡塔尔(英语:State of Qatar);sheets=book.get_Worksheets();sheet=sheets.get_Item(C奥莱Variant((short卡塔尔(قطر‎1卡塔尔(قطر‎卡塔尔(英语:State of Qatar);CStringCellName;//获取放肆单元格的值CellName.Format(_T("c%d"),i,j);//A–Z65-90range=sheet.get_Range(C奥莱Variant(CellName卡塔尔(قطر‎,C奥莱Variant(CellName卡塔尔卡塔尔国;//获得单元格的剧情C奥莱VariantrValue;rValue=COleVariant(range.get_Value2());rValue.ChangeType(VT_I4);intA;A=rValue.intVal;//book.put_Saved(TRUE卡塔尔(قطر‎;//app.Quit(卡塔尔(英语:State of Qatar);returnA;};想使用这几个数量的话能够一直调用这些函数嘛?

AfxMessageBox("无法运营Excel服务器"卡塔尔(英语:State of Qatar);  

  return FALSE; 

4、向单元格中插入图片(支持BMP、JPG格式,其他没试)

   定义app的全局或成员变量 _Application app;

  sheet.ReleaseDispatch();    // 释放Sheet对象   

       

  unionRange.SetHorizontalAlignment(C奥莱Variant((long卡塔尔(英语:State of Qatar)-4108卡塔尔国卡塔尔(英语:State of Qatar);// 水平居中对齐   

Workbooks  books; 

oFont.SetColor(C奥莱Variant((long卡塔尔TucsonGB(255, 0, 0卡塔尔卡塔尔(英语:State of Qatar)卡塔尔;                     // 设置字体颜色

   LPDISPATCH  lpDisp;  

    range = sheet.GetRange(COleVariant("D2"), covOptional);      // 获得D2 Range   

 

二、VC操作Excel的初叶化进程

if(!AfxOleInit()) 

     AfxMessageBox("不能够运转Excel服务器"卡塔尔(قطر‎;    

      oFont.SetName(C奥莱Variant("石籀文"卡塔尔(قطر‎卡塔尔国;                                           // 设置字体类型

   然后,创建Excel 服务器(启动Excel)

    Range   range;    

Worksheets  sheets; 

//          2.直接获得A1:C2的Range范围,直接统风度翩翩。结果和第风流浪漫种办法风流罗曼蒂克致     

   range = sheet.GetRange(COleVariant("B1"), covOptional);   // 获取B1 Range   

} 3、设置Excel的状态

      (float)range .GetWidth().dblVal, (float)range .GetHeight().dblVal);

     book = books.Add(covOptional);     // 得到Workbook    

  books.ReleaseDispatch();    // 释放Workbooks对象

   COleVariant covOptional((long)DISP_E_PARAMNOTFOUND, VT_ERROR);

  shapes.AddPicture("D:\Test1.jpg"   ,   false   ,   true   ,                                     (float卡塔尔(英语:State of Qatar)range .GetLeft(卡塔尔国.dblVal, (float卡塔尔(英语:State of Qatar)range .GetTop(卡塔尔(英语:State of Qatar).dblVal,     // 从本地增加三个图片                             

 

    Range unionRange;     

app.SetVisible(bVisble); // 使Excel可见  

     oFont.SetBold(C奥莱Variant((short卡塔尔(英语:State of Qatar)TRUE卡塔尔卡塔尔(英语:State of Qatar);                                    // 设置是或不是粗体      

  sheets.ReleaseDispatch();    // 释放Sheets对象   

  1. 动用Automation(OLD Automation)方法。将Excel当成组件服务器,利用VBA。又分为基于MFC的和SDK二种。

    LPDISPATCH  lpDisp;   

AfxMessage博克斯("不可能伊始化COM的动态连接库"卡塔尔国; 

   Workbooks  books;    

       Range:是Worksheet的子对象,能够精晓为Sheet中必然限定的单元格。

    book.Close (covOptional, covOptional,covOptional);// 关闭Workbook对象    

if(!AfxOleInit())

app.SetUserControl(bControl卡塔尔国; // 允许别的客商调整Excel

    oFont = range.GetFont();                                                              // 获得Range的字体  

        // Get the Workbooks collection so that you can add a new workbook         

     view plaincopy to clipboardprint?

 

    unionRange.Merge(C奥莱Variant((long卡塔尔国0卡塔尔国卡塔尔(قطر‎;      //归拢单元格       

   _Workbook  book;   

       Shapes:是Worksheet的子对象,用于存款和储蓄图片等音信的单元格。

上一篇:没有了
下一篇:没有了
友情链接: 网站地图
Copyright © 2015-2019 http://www.tk-web.com. bb电子糖果派对有限公司 版权所有